Classical and quantum properties of a discontinuous perturbed twist ma
p are investigated Different classical diffusive regimes, quasilinear
and slow, respectively, are observed. The regime of slow classical dif
fusion gives rise to two distinct quantal regimes, one marked by dynam
ical localization, the other by quasi-integrable localization due to c
lassical cantori. In both cases the resulting quantum stationary distr
ibutions ate algebraically localized.
